Cheryl was a sport.
I needed to test out a new speedlight set-up for a shoot scheduled for Wednesday. We were hoping to shoot outside using natural light but as luck would have it, it will be thunderstorming that day. I needed a "model" and Cheryl was nice enough to help me out.
Technically, this photo leaves much to be desired. The catchlights could be better. The climbing hold "growing" out of Cheryl's head is distracting. The backlight is a little hot. The moire in Cheryl's top looks strange. I can go on and on with the criticism.
The one thing right about this photo is the subject. Cheryl was a lot of fun to photograph and was very patient with me.
She is a natural and belongs in front of the lens, as much as on the rock wall.
